how we communicate may largely depend on the context it depends on the situation we are at and to the person whom we are talking to today we are going to talk about speech styles this definition implies that humans vary their speech styles according to the situation and the people involved in the communication process in terms of formality you may consider using formal or informal language formal language is less personal while informal language is more casual and spontaneous [Music] basically the language we use may be formal or informal different people in different situations call for different styles which resulted in martin juice a german professor in linguist further classifying the speech styles into intimate casual consultative formal and frozen [Music] for the intimate style the keyword is private there is the sense of intimacy and belongingness grammar is not that necessary personal codes may be used and certain terms of endearment are allowed such as honey faith and love [Music] slang words jargon vernacular language or the mother tongue can be used even in complete sentences are accepted in the casual style an example of this is when you hear two teenagers talking about how lift the concert they have just seen flip means raging are extremely great in your job the key word for consultative is standard which means it utilizes the mutually accepted language it is the most operational among the five styles we use it for our everyday transactions it may be considered as a semi-formal language title in formal style the language is comparatively rigid and the vocabulary is well documented it is used for professional or academic purposes it is usually one way an example of this is a guest speaker on a graduation delivering his message the frozen style is a fixed speech since it's frozen it does not change a best example of this is a priest beating the lord's prayer during the mass how he delivers or recites the prayer does not change it has always remained the same [Music] in classifying speech styles one should consider levels of formality and status depending on the degree of closeness between the sender and the receiver speech styles may move from less formal to most formal or vice versa [Music] you
